01. Первый шаг инициализирует progressBar и ProgressBarText
private ProgressBar progressBar;
private TextView progressBarText;
02. Вторым шагом объявляется этот метод OnCreate
progressBar.setVisibility(View.VISIBLE);
progressBarText.setVisibility(View.VISIBLE);
03. Третий шаг объявить этот метод onPostExecute
progressBar.setVisibility(View.GONE);
progressBarText.setVisibility(View.GONE);
Вот и все. Я думаю, что это помощь для вас.
todonotes
другой пакет, который делает симпатичные выноски. Вы видите много примеров в документация .
Так как ЛАТЕКС является текстовым форматом, если Вы хотите показать кому-то различия способом, что они могут использовать их (и избирательно подойти к выбору от них), используют стандарт diff
инструмент (например, diff -u orig.tex new.tex > docdiffs
). Это - лучший способ аннотировать что-то как ЛАТЕКСНЫЕ документы и может легко использоваться любым вовлеченным в производство документа из ЛАТЕКСНЫХ источников. Можно тогда использовать стандартные ЛАТЕКСНЫЕ комментарии в патче для объяснения изменений, и они могут быть очень легко интегрированы. Если жизни документа в какой-то системе управления версиями, просто используйте VCS для генерации файла исправления, который может быть рассмотрен.
Я использовал changes.sty
, который дает основную окраску изменения:
\added{new text} \deleted{old text} \replaced{new text}{old text}
Все они берут дополнительный параметр с инициалами автора, который сделал это изменение. Это приводит к различным цветам, используемым, и эти инициалы отображены преобразованные в верхний индекс после измененного текста.
\replaced[MI]{new text}{old text}
можно скрыть метки изменения путем предоставления опции final
changes
пакет.
Это является очень простым, и комментарии не поддерживаются, но это могло бы помочь.
Мое мало прокрученное домом "fixme" использование инструмента \marginpar
, куда возможный и идет встроенный в местах (как подписи), где это трудно расположить. Это удается, потому что я не часто использую граничные абзацы для других вещей. Это делает средний, Вы не можете завершить расположение, пока все не фиксируется, но я не чувствую большого количества боли от этого...
Кроме этого я сердечно соглашаюсь с Michael об использовании стандартных инструментов и управления версиями.
См. также:
и саморазъем:
Можно использовать changebar пакет для выделения областей текста, которые были затронуты.
, Если Вы не хотите делать разметку вручную (который может быть утомительным и прервать поток редактирования) аккуратное утилита latexdiff возьмет разность Вашего документа и произведет версию его с разметкой, добавленной для визуального отображения изменений между этими двумя версиями в набранном выводе.
Это было бы моим предпочтительным решением, хотя я не проверил его на больших, многофайловых документах.